| /**
 | |
|  * enum srp_rport_state - SRP transport layer state
 | |
|  * @SRP_RPORT_RUNNING:   Transport layer operational.
 | |
|  * @SRP_RPORT_BLOCKED:   Transport layer not operational; fast I/O fail timer
 | |
|  *                       is running and I/O has been blocked.
 | |
|  * @SRP_RPORT_FAIL_FAST: Fast I/O fail timer has expired; fail I/O fast.
 | |
|  * @SRP_RPORT_LOST:      Port is being removed.
 | |
|  */
 | |
| enum srp_rport_state {
 | |
| 	SRP_RPORT_RUNNING,
 | |
| 	SRP_RPORT_BLOCKED,
 | |
| 	SRP_RPORT_FAIL_FAST,
 | |
| 	SRP_RPORT_LOST,
 | |
| };

| /**
 | |
|  * struct srp_rport - SRP initiator or target port
 | |
|  *
 | |
|  * Fields that are relevant for SRP initiator and SRP target drivers:
 | |
|  * @dev:               Device associated with this rport.
 | |
|  * @port_id:           16-byte port identifier.
 | |
|  * @roles:             Role of this port - initiator or target.
 | |
|  *
 | |
|  * Fields that are only relevant for SRP initiator drivers:
 | |
|  * @lld_data:          LLD private data.
 | |
|  * @mutex:             Protects against concurrent rport reconnect /
 | |
|  *                     fast_io_fail / dev_loss_tmo activity.
 | |
|  * @state:             rport state.
 | |
|  * @reconnect_delay:   Reconnect delay in seconds.
 | |
|  * @failed_reconnects: Number of failed reconnect attempts.
 | |
|  * @reconnect_work:    Work structure used for scheduling reconnect attempts.
 | |
|  * @fast_io_fail_tmo:  Fast I/O fail timeout in seconds.
 | |
|  * @dev_loss_tmo:      Device loss timeout in seconds.
 | |
|  * @fast_io_fail_work: Work structure used for scheduling fast I/O fail work.
 | |
|  * @dev_loss_work:     Work structure used for scheduling device loss work.
 | |
|  */

| /**
 | |
|  * struct srp_function_template
 | |
|  *
 | |
|  * Fields that are only relevant for SRP initiator drivers:
 | |
|  * @has_rport_state: Whether or not to create the state, fast_io_fail_tmo and
 | |
|  *     dev_loss_tmo sysfs attribute for an rport.
 | |
|  * @reset_timer_if_blocked: Whether or srp_timed_out() should reset the command
 | |
|  *     timer if the device on which it has been queued is blocked.
 | |
|  * @reconnect_delay: If not NULL, points to the default reconnect_delay value.
 | |
|  * @fast_io_fail_tmo: If not NULL, points to the default fast_io_fail_tmo value.
 | |
|  * @dev_loss_tmo: If not NULL, points to the default dev_loss_tmo value.
 | |
|  * @reconnect: Callback function for reconnecting to the target. See also
 | |
|  *     srp_reconnect_rport().
 | |
|  * @terminate_rport_io: Callback function for terminating all outstanding I/O
 | |
|  *     requests for an rport.
 | |
|  * @rport_delete: Callback function that deletes an rport.
 | |
|  *
 | |
|  * Fields that are only relevant for SRP target drivers:
 | |
|  * @tsk_mgmt_response: Callback function for sending a task management response.
 | |
|  * @it_nexus_response: Callback function for processing an IT nexus response.
 | |
|  */

| /**
 | |
|  * srp_chkready() - evaluate the transport layer state before I/O
 | |
|  * @rport: SRP target port pointer.
 | |
|  *
 | |
|  * Returns a SCSI result code that can be returned by the LLD queuecommand()
 | |
|  * implementation. The role of this function is similar to that of
 | |
|  * fc_remote_port_chkready().
 | |
|  */
 | |
| static inline int srp_chkready(struct srp_rport *rport)
 | |
| {
 | |
| 	switch (rport->state) {
 | |
| 	case SRP_RPORT_RUNNING:
 | |
| 	case SRP_RPORT_BLOCKED:
 | |
| 	default:
 | |
| 		return 0;
 | |
| 	case SRP_RPORT_FAIL_FAST:
 | |
| 		return DID_TRANSPORT_FAILFAST << 16;
 | |
| 	case SRP_RPORT_LOST:
 | |
| 		return DID_NO_CONNECT << 16;
 | |
| 	}
 | |
| }
